### Job overview

A position has become available for a motivated Band 6 Physiotherapist or Occupational Therapist with some experience in Hand Therapy to join the Oxford Hand Therapy Unit. You will work alongside experienced therapists and hand surgeons who specialise in Orthopaedics, Plastics and Trauma at the Nuffield Orthopaedic Centre and the John Radcliffe Hospital.

We are looking for an enthusiastic physiotherapist or occupational therapist that is eager and willing to learn new skills and assist in the development and integration of the Oxford Hand Therapy Unit across the Oxford University Hospital sites. The Hand Therapy Unit includes Occupational Therapists and Physiotherapists and you will develop your own skills within the unit in a supportive, friendly and learning environment.

You will need to have a minimum of 2 years’ postgraduate experience as a band 6 and some experience of hand therapy.

The Trust has an excellent appraisal scheme and offers regular CPD training in the form of internal courses, journal clubs, joint working and access to funding for external training/postgraduate study.

### Main duties of the job

Your role will involve working as part of the Oxford Hand Therapy Team providing musculoskeletal assessment, management and treatment for patients referred for hand Therapy. The unit is part of the physiotherapy department and run clinics across the Trust, which include the John Radcliffe Hospital, Nuffield Orthopaedic Centre and the Horton General Hospital.
